Hi developers! Hi Dave!
Testing pgAdmin III 1.7.0, rev 6292:6293, client Win XP, host: Debian
Sarge, PG 8.1.8.
A solved issue, and a minor thing. If I create a table like this:
CREATE TABLE mytest ( t timestamp(0))
That's what pgAdmin 1.6.3 displays:
-- Table: mytest
-- DROP TABLE mytest;
CREATE TABLE mytest
(
t timestamp(0 without time zone
)
WITHOUT OIDS;
ALTER TABLE mytest OWNER TO postgres;
pgAdmin 1.7:
-- Table: mytest
-- DROP TABLE mytest;
CREATE TABLE mytest
(
t timestamp(0) without time zone
)
WITHOUT OIDS
;
ALTER TABLE mytest OWNER TO postgres;
The good news: type with modifier is being displayed correctly in 1.7.
The minor thing: why the extra line break before ";"?
